Frequently asked questions
Do Samoa citizens need a visa to travel to Nauru?
Based on GoMate's data verified against official and consular sources, the short-stay rule for an ordinary Samoa passport entering Nauru is "Visa-free", for stays of up to 30 days. This covers short visits for tourism, business, or transit. Entry requirements can change, so always confirm with the Nauru embassy before traveling.
How long can Samoa citizens stay in Nauru?
Under current regulations, Samoa passport holders may stay in Nauru for up to 30 days per entry on a short-stay basis (tourism, business, or transit). Overstaying can result in fines, deportation, and may affect future visa applications, so plan to leave within the permitted period.
How do Samoa citizens apply for a Nauru visa, step by step?
No advance application is required. Samoa passport holders can travel to Nauru and present a valid passport at the border for short stays covering tourism, business, or transit. Always confirm the current requirements with the Nauru embassy before traveling.
What documents do Samoa citizens need to enter Nauru?
Passport must be valid for at least 6 months. Carry proof of onward travel and sufficient funds, as these may be checked at the border.
Can Samoa citizens work in Nauru on this entry?
No. Short-stay entry to Nauru is intended for tourism, business meetings, and transit — it does not permit paid employment. To work in Nauru, Samoa citizens need a separate work visa or permit arranged in advance.
Can Samoa citizens extend their stay in Nauru?
The 30 days short-stay limit is generally firm. Extensions are sometimes possible by applying to the Nauru immigration authorities before your permitted stay ends. Overstaying can lead to fines, deportation, and may affect future visa applications, so do not rely on it.
